Within the heat exchangers, heat transfer by conduction and convection is used. cytonn weekly 34/2021WebMar 1, 2000 · Shell and tube heat exchangers represent the most widely used vehicle for heat transfer in process applications. They frequently are selected for duties such as: Process liquid or gas cooling. Process or refrigerant vapor or steam condensing. Process liquid, steam or refrigerant evaporation. Process heat removal and preheating of feedwater. cytonn weekly 39/2021
